The Siemens U-55T is a transistor-type digital output module designed for the SIMATIC S5 programmable logic controller platform, delivering 24 VDC switching capability across multiple output channels. As the SIMATIC S5 series has reached end-of-life and spare parts become increasingly scarce, many industrial facilities are now facing the critical decision of either sourcing verified replacement U-55T modules or planning a structured migration to a supported platform. A successful U-55T replacement or S5 migration rarely involves a single module in isolation. In practice, field engineers sourcing a U-55T are typically also managing adjacent components within the same subrack or control cabinet. The S5 power supply module (such as the 6ES5 955 series) is a common co-replacement item, as aging PSUs in the same cabinet often exhibit voltage instability that can mask output module faults. Similarly, the S5 digital input module (U-45 or U-41 series) paired with the U-55T in mixed I/O racks should be inspected and replaced as a set to ensure consistent signal integrity across the I/O layer.
For facilities planning a phased migration from S5 to SIMATIC S7-300 or S7-1500, the U-55T replacement phase is often the first step before introducing an IM 360/361 interface module or a CP 342-5 PROFIBUS communication processor to bridge legacy field devices to the new controller backbone. During this transition, STEP 7 programming software and a PC adapter USB cable (MPI/PROFIBUS) are essential tools for parallel testing — allowing engineers to validate the new S7 logic against the running S5 system before cutover.
In control cabinets where the S5 subrack shares space with third-party drives or motor starters, a signal isolator or barrier module is often added at the output terminal block to protect the U-55T transistor outputs from inductive load transients. Terminal block assemblies compatible with the S5 front connector pitch — such as those from the Weidmüller or Phoenix Contact range — can be reused directly, reducing rewiring time during the swap. If your installation includes an OP 17 or OP 27 HMI panel communicating via MPI, these remain fully operational alongside a replacement U-55T without any HMI reconfiguration.
Q: Can I replace the U-55T without modifying my STEP 5 program?
A: Yes. A verified replacement U-55T module uses the same hardware address assignment as the original. Your existing STEP 5 program, including all output byte assignments and OB/FB logic, will run without modification after the module swap.
Q: Is the front connector reusable?
A: In most cases, yes. The S5 front connector (20-pin or 40-pin, depending on your subrack configuration) detaches from the module and can be transferred directly to the replacement U-55T, preserving all existing field wiring terminations.
Q: What communication protocol does the U-55T use?
A: The U-55T communicates via the S5 internal parallel backplane bus — not PROFIBUS or Industrial Ethernet. No protocol gateway or converter is required for a like-for-like replacement within the same S5 subrack.
Q: Will the replacement module fit in my existing cabinet layout?
A: Yes. The U-55T occupies a standard S5 subrack slot. Physical dimensions and mounting are identical to the original, so no cabinet re-layout, DIN rail modification, or additional mounting hardware is needed.
Q: How do I verify the replacement module before going live?
A: Power the subrack with the replacement U-55T installed and use a STEP 5 programming device (PG 740 or PC with S5 adapter) to force individual output bits and confirm field device response. This bench-level verification can be completed in under 30 minutes before the module is installed in the live system.
